Transaction 712ba1090bb8469641a38f59f0f168ec25e23df9a21547b705a909a8567cfd9a
1 Input
1 Output
-
712ba1090bb8469641a38f59f0f168ec25e23df9a21547b705a909a8567cfd9a:0
- value
- 2678370
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 46c5754e1fb69fb2111f50d828a344d2f4ceffad OP_EQUALVERIFY OP_CHECKSIG
- address
- 17TCr4q3rAWvPtULVttYuuaDPShgmxHdp4